public interface ObjectInterpolator
Traverses an object graph and uses an Interpolator instance to resolve any String values in the
graph.
| Method Summary | |
|---|---|
java.util.List |
getWarnings()
Retrieve the List of warnings (ObjectInterpolationWarning
instances) generated during the last interpolation execution. |
boolean |
hasWarnings()
Returns true if the last interpolation execution generated warnings. |
void |
interpolate(java.lang.Object target,
Interpolator interpolator)
Traverse the object graph from the given starting point and interpolate any Strings found in that graph using the given Interpolator. |
void |
interpolate(java.lang.Object target,
Interpolator interpolator,
RecursionInterceptor recursionInterceptor)
Traverse the object graph from the given starting point and interpolate any Strings found in that graph using the given Interpolator. |
